(QNAP), a leading computing, networking, and storage solution innovator, today released the [QuCPE series]( Network Virtualization Premise Equipment that supports Network Function Virtualization (NFV), [QuWAN SD-WAN]( and the [AMIZ Cloud VM Orchestrator platform]( to offer efficient deployment and management for agile multi-site IT network infrastructure. The solution achieves Zero Touch Provisioning to greatly simplify large-scale network deployment and reduce IT maintenance requirements. The QuCPE series also provides an open platform for developers to submit their own VNF and applications, enabling a Software-defined Service Ecosystem. The QuCPE series features Intel® Xeon®, Intel® Core™ and Intel® Pentium® processors and supports hardware network acceleration technologies such as Intel® QuickAssist Technology (Intel® QAT) to provide high-performance network services. With Intel® QAT, the QuCPE series is able to increase the overall performance by 30%, while enhancing data protection capabilities. By installing an SR-IOV compatible PCIe NIC card, the bandwidth resources from a physical network card can be allocated directly to VMs, ensuring reliable VM network efficiency. The QuCPE solution leverages the Converged Edge Reference Architecture (CERA) from Intel® for an optimized service infrastructure that supports vision and inference workloads with OpenVINO as well as 5G and MEC capabilities at the edge with Open Network Edge Services Software (OpenNESS). The easy-to-use interface facilitates large-scale network management and enables fast boot-up to increase service uptime. Catering to businesses expanding into remote working and multi-site operations, the QuCPE series has assisted in deploying large-scale highly resilient distributed workforce networks. A major US call center operator leveraged QuCPE to successfully enable network services for 9,000 remote operators based all over the world. AMIZ Cloud enables not only the call center systems to be flexibly deployed as virtual machines and accessed from multiple remote locations, but the headquarter-based IT staff can centrally manage all networking devices and remotely troubleshoot issues. The QuCPE series provides reliable service uptime to boost multi-site IT deployment and management efficiency. Another case demonstrates how virtual network functions (VNF) services can significantly simplify equipment maintenance processes to meet growing business needs. A Hong Kong ISP adopted QuCPE to sell on-demand VNF services to their enterprise clients. By replacing client-based physical network equipment with QuCPEs in their IT rooms, they can connect to core networks to offer VNF services via AMIZ Cloud. With AMIZ Cloud, QuCPE achieves Zero Touch Provisioning to reduce expensive on-site maintenance requirements and enables more IT resource efficiency. The QuCPE series provides an AMIZ Marketplace, allowing managed service providers, independent software vendors, and business organizations to easily install and update the VNF and apps in the QuCPE series from the cloud. The AMIZ Marketplace features well-rounded licensing and payment services to provide software developers a user-friendly and collaborative ecosystem to foster greater business innovation with QNAP. Flesch reading score

Flesch reading score measures how complex a text is. The lower the score, the more difficult the text is to read. The Flesch readability score uses the average length of your sentences (measured by the number of words) and the average number of syllables per word in an equation to calculate the reading ease. Text with a very high Flesch reading ease score (about 100) is straightforward and easy to read, with short sentences and no words of more than two syllables. Usually, a reading ease score of 60-70 is considered acceptable/normal for web copy.
